回答:關(guān)聯(lián)數(shù)組,相對(duì)于索引數(shù)組,又稱字典。聲明方式: declare -A reladictreladict[name] = hello #賦值引用方式: echo ${reladict[name]} #輸出hello求長(zhǎng)度: echo ${#reladict[@]}
回答:確切地說(shuō)用高級(jí)編程語(yǔ)言會(huì)拉低程序員的水平,至少應(yīng)該用匯編,用機(jī)器語(yǔ)言更佳。因?yàn)橛酶呒?jí)編程語(yǔ)言你永遠(yuǎn)無(wú)法了解程序運(yùn)行的本質(zhì),不知道一段程序在運(yùn)行時(shí)cpu各寄存器所發(fā)揮的作用,甚至不用關(guān)心內(nèi)存的開(kāi)辟和回收!你不知道高低電平如何通過(guò)二級(jí)管實(shí)現(xiàn)看起來(lái)很簡(jiǎn)單的運(yùn)算,也不知道內(nèi)存的如何尋址完成讀寫(xiě)操作。當(dāng)然這還不是程序員的終極形態(tài),想要往更高級(jí)發(fā)展絕不能滿足在x86或者是arm架構(gòu)上基于win或者是linux...
回答:謝邀。C語(yǔ)言已經(jīng)是非常簡(jiǎn)潔的編程語(yǔ)言了,數(shù)組肯定不是多余的語(yǔ)法了。可以說(shuō),數(shù)組基本上是所有現(xiàn)代高級(jí)編程語(yǔ)言不可或缺的語(yǔ)法了。但是C語(yǔ)言中的數(shù)組并不難,題主也不用太擔(dān)心自己學(xué)不會(huì)。我的上一個(gè)回答,討論了C語(yǔ)言中的結(jié)構(gòu)體,它是一種復(fù)合數(shù)據(jù)類型,有了結(jié)構(gòu)體,C語(yǔ)言可以應(yīng)對(duì)各種復(fù)雜的數(shù)據(jù)模型,比如上一節(jié)的平行四邊形問(wèn)題。但是有些問(wèn)題,就算是結(jié)構(gòu)體,也很難解決。請(qǐng)看下面這個(gè)問(wèn)題:小明班級(jí)有 60 個(gè)人,期末...
回答:絕大多數(shù)的Linux操作系統(tǒng)都是支持微軟的這個(gè)NTFS文件格式的。只不過(guò)有一些操作系統(tǒng)在初始狀態(tài)沒(méi)有安裝相應(yīng)的驅(qū)動(dòng)程序,所以可能你不能夠直接使用。但是這并沒(méi)有什么關(guān)系,你只需要安裝相應(yīng)的驅(qū)動(dòng)就可以了。比如烏班圖的操作系統(tǒng),就是運(yùn)行這個(gè)命令。apt install ntfs-3g,如果是redhat或者center os的話,執(zhí)行這個(gè)命令。yum install ntfs-3garthlinux 運(yùn)...
...組中的鍵和值 array_values ( array $input ) //重新索引,如果是關(guān)聯(lián)數(shù)組也會(huì)變成索引數(shù)組 數(shù)組檢測(cè) array_key_exists ( mixed $key , array $search ) //檢查給定的鍵名或索引是否存在于數(shù)組中 is_array ( mixed $var ) //檢測(cè)變量是否是數(shù)組 in_array ( mix...
...,讀取每一行內(nèi)容并查找鍵/值對(duì),然后用鍵/值對(duì)構(gòu)建一個(gè)關(guān)聯(lián)數(shù)組。最后,該函數(shù)給控制代碼返回?cái)?shù)組。writeParams()以關(guān)聯(lián)數(shù)組和指向源文件的路徑作為參數(shù),它循環(huán)遍歷關(guān)聯(lián)數(shù)組,將每對(duì)鍵/值對(duì)寫(xiě)入文件。下面是使用這兩個(gè)函...
...道用什么方法返回結(jié)果集,用了fetch_assoc()方法獲取一行關(guān)聯(lián)數(shù)組,再array_push()進(jìn)一個(gè)空數(shù)組里。發(fā)現(xiàn)有mysqli_fetch_all()方法之后感覺(jué)自己愚蠢至極……直接用mysqli_fetch_all()處理結(jié)果集就行了,要加上MYSQLI_ASSOC使返回的是關(guān)聯(lián)數(shù)組...
...道用什么方法返回結(jié)果集,用了fetch_assoc()方法獲取一行關(guān)聯(lián)數(shù)組,再array_push()進(jìn)一個(gè)空數(shù)組里。發(fā)現(xiàn)有mysqli_fetch_all()方法之后感覺(jué)自己愚蠢至極……直接用mysqli_fetch_all()處理結(jié)果集就行了,要加上MYSQLI_ASSOC使返回的是關(guān)聯(lián)數(shù)組...
...道用什么方法返回結(jié)果集,用了fetch_assoc()方法獲取一行關(guān)聯(lián)數(shù)組,再array_push()進(jìn)一個(gè)空數(shù)組里。發(fā)現(xiàn)有mysqli_fetch_all()方法之后感覺(jué)自己愚蠢至極……直接用mysqli_fetch_all()處理結(jié)果集就行了,要加上MYSQLI_ASSOC使返回的是關(guān)聯(lián)數(shù)組...
...ble是一種復(fù)合型的結(jié)構(gòu),作為數(shù)組使用時(shí),即支持常見(jiàn)的關(guān)聯(lián)數(shù)組也能夠作為順序索引數(shù)字來(lái)使用,甚至允許2者的混合。?PHP關(guān)聯(lián)數(shù)組:關(guān)聯(lián)數(shù)組是典型的hash_table應(yīng)用。一次查詢過(guò)程經(jīng)過(guò)如下幾步(從代碼可以看出,這是一個(gè)...
...() - 數(shù)組排序 函數(shù)功能:可以同時(shí)對(duì)多個(gè)數(shù)組進(jìn)行排序,關(guān)聯(lián)鍵名保持不變,數(shù)字鍵名會(huì)被重新索引。 array_column() - 獲取數(shù)組指定一列 函數(shù)功能:根據(jù)指定的 key,獲取指定的那一列數(shù)據(jù)。 array_diff() - 數(shù)組相減求差集合 函數(shù)...
...組中的元素都有自己的 ID,因此可以方便地訪問(wèn)它們。 關(guān)聯(lián)數(shù)組 關(guān)聯(lián)數(shù)組,它的每個(gè) ID 鍵都關(guān)聯(lián)一個(gè)值。在存儲(chǔ)有關(guān)具體命名的值的數(shù)據(jù)時(shí),使用數(shù)值數(shù)組不是最好的做法。通過(guò)關(guān)聯(lián)數(shù)組,我們可以把值作為鍵,并向它們賦值...
...本PHP之間cURL的區(qū)別 PHP的cURL支持通過(guò)給CURL_POSTFIELDS傳遞關(guān)聯(lián)數(shù)組(而不是字符串)來(lái)生成multipart/form-data的POST請(qǐng)求。 傳統(tǒng)上,PHP的cURL支持通過(guò)在數(shù)組數(shù)據(jù)中,使用@+文件全路徑的語(yǔ)法附加文件,供cURL讀取上傳。這與命令行...
...組,如果是索引數(shù)組則第二個(gè)追加到第一個(gè)前面,如果是關(guān)聯(lián)數(shù)組則相同鍵名的后面覆蓋前面 array_replace()???和array_merge區(qū)別:處理索引數(shù)組時(shí)也會(huì)合并而不是追加,處理關(guān)聯(lián)數(shù)組基本一樣 array_replace_recursive($a1,$a2)???遞歸用...
...ication/x-www-form-urlencoded 或 multipart/form-data 時(shí),會(huì)將變量以關(guān)聯(lián)數(shù)組形式傳入當(dāng)前腳本。 $HTTP_POST_VARS 包含相同的信息,但它不是一個(gè)超全局變量。 (注意 $HTTP_POST_VARS 和 $_POST 是不同的變量,PHP 處理它們的方式不同) 一看文檔就知...
...eparator [, int $enc_type = PHP_QUERY_RFC1738 ]]] ) : string使用給出的關(guān)聯(lián)(或下標(biāo))數(shù)組生成一個(gè)經(jīng)過(guò) URL-encode 的請(qǐng)求字符串。默認(rèn)連接符是&,生成格式為key1=val1&key2=val2。常用于加簽。參考:https://www.php.net/manual/zh... continue...
...排序;有r(reverse)的,倒序;有a(association)的,一定是鍵值關(guān)聯(lián),除了rsort() usort() sort() shuffle(),其他沒(méi)有a的都是鍵值關(guān)聯(lián),array_multisort()鍵值關(guān)聯(lián)的保持,數(shù)字類型的不保持。 下列的所有排序函數(shù)都是直接作用于數(shù)組本身, 而不...
... function actionTest() { $url = www.baidu.com; // 此處為二維關(guān)聯(lián)數(shù)組 $param = array(foo => [bar => cow]); $data = $this->fetchApi($url, $param); echo json_encode($data); return $data...
...ion 類方法,格式:AppControllersUser@update array $options 是一個(gè)關(guān)聯(lián)數(shù)組,它里面包含了一些對(duì)該服務(wù)函數(shù)的特殊設(shè)置,詳情請(qǐng)參考hprose-php官方文檔介紹 鏈接 發(fā)布遠(yuǎn)程調(diào)用方法 getUserByName 和 update LaravelHproseRouter::add(getUserByName, funct...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
一、活動(dòng)亮點(diǎn):全球31個(gè)節(jié)點(diǎn)覆蓋 + 線路升級(jí),跨境業(yè)務(wù)福音!爆款云主機(jī)0.5折起:香港、海外多節(jié)點(diǎn)...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說(shuō)合適,...